XL4015E1

XLSEMI · DC-DC Converters · TO-263-5

XL4015E1 from XLSEMI, in a TO-263-5. Pinout and pin descriptions extracted from the manufacturer datasheet by ds2sf; symbol, footprint, and 3D from KiCad-official CAD.

Pinout

Pin Name Type Function
1 GND power_in Ground pin. Layout-sensitive: should be placed outside of the Schottky-diode-to-output-capacitor ground path to prevent switching current spikes from inducing voltage noise into the device.
2 FB input Feedback pin. Senses the output voltage through an external resistor divider and regulates it against the internal 1.25V reference. Output voltage set by VOUT = 1.25 * (1 + R2/R1).
3 SW power_out Power switch output pin. Switch node connected to the drain of the internal power PMOS; supplies the switching waveform to the external inductor and freewheeling Schottky diode. Absolute max -0.3V to VIN. The TO263-5L metal tab is also electrically SW.
4 VC passive Internal voltage regulator bypass capacitor pin. Connect a 1 uF (105) ceramic capacitor from VC to VIN to bypass the internal regulator.
5 VIN power_in Supply voltage input pin. Operates from 8V to 36V DC (absolute max 40V). Bypass VIN to GND with a suitably large capacitor (e.g. 220 uF/50V) to eliminate input noise.
